Peoples Co Operative Arts and Science College, Munnad Admission Process

People's Co-operative Arts and Science College, Munnad (PCASC), is an affiliated college in Kerala, India, situated in the Kasaragod district, it offers a range of undergraduate and postgraduate programmes in the arts, science, and commerce streams. People's Co-operative Arts and Science College admission process is a rigorous selection process aimed at admitting the most deserving candidates into its various programmes. This procedure starts at People's Co-operative Arts and Science College every year after the announcement of the results of the 12th standard examination, usually in the month of May or June of a new academic year starting in August-September.  PROCEDURE: Eligibility criteria for admission differ according to the programme. 

Undergraduate programmes normally require successful completion of the General Certificate of Education Advanced Level or equivalent qualification from a recognised board of education; subject-specific requirements may also apply in some cases. For example, candidates seeking admission to B.Sc Mathematics must have studied Mathematics at the 12th standard level. For postgraduate programmes, candidates must possess a graduate degree in the relevant discipline from a recognised university.  which is the 12th standard examination for UG and Bachelor's for PG programmes; certain programmes may also adopt other criterions or even conduct an interview as the basis of selection for professional courses such as BBA, BTTM, and BSW.

People's Co-operative Arts and Science College Application Process

  • Announcement: The college will advertise the admission announcements on its website and in selected local newspapers, usually after the 12th standard results are declared.
  • Application Form: Candidates can collect the application from the college office or download the form from the website.
  • Form Filling: An applicant is also required to fill in the form carefully, ensuring that all personal and academic particulars are put in correctly.
  • Document Submission: Along with the duly filled application form, the candidates must submit the required documents.
  • Application Submission: Duly filled application forms, along with all necessary enclosures, must be submitted to the college office on or before the last date.
  • A merit list will be drawn of candidates based on qualifying examination results and additional criteria defined for individual programmes.
  • Counselling: Selected candidates may be called for counselling, during which they can select their course of preference based on their rank and the availability of seats.
  • Admission: The candidates selected have to pay their fees and complete the admission formalities by the deadline so as to reserve a seat for themselves.
  • Orientation: Orientation for students is usually a prerequisite before the commencement of classes after being inducted into college.

People's Co-operative Arts and Science College Degree wise Admission Process

The College offers 18 Undergraduate and 6 Postgraduate courses, the admission procedures to which are merit based:

People's Co-operative Arts and Science College B.Com Admission Process

The PCASC conducts B.Com programmes in Computer Applications, Cooperation, and Finance. The total intake for B.Com courses is 150 seats. Candidates are selected on the basis of the percentage marks obtained by them in the 12th standard, with additional consideration to the commerce and mathematics marks.

People's Co-operative Arts and Science College B.Sc Admission Process

The college offers B.Sc programmes in Mathematics, Geography, Computer Science, and Psychology. The overall intake for B.Sc courses is 90 seats. To apply, candidates must have had the relevant subjects in their 12th standard.

People's Co-operative Arts and Science College BA Admission Process

BA programmes are available in Economics, Functional English, Malayalam, and History. The total intake for BA courses is 90 seats. People's Co-operative Arts and Science College admissions take place on the basis of 12th standard scores in relevant subjects.

People's Co-operative Arts and Science College BBA Admission Process

The Bachelor of Business Administration programme has an intake of 40 seats. The selection process may include consideration of 12th standard marks and possibly an interview.

People's Co-operative Arts and Science College BTTM Admission Process

The Bachelor of Travel and Tourism Management programme has 30 seats. People's Co-operative Arts and Science College admission may involve an aptitude test or interview along with 12th standard marks.

People's Co-operative Arts and Science College BSW Admission Process

The Bachelor of Social Work programme has 30 seats. The selection process might include an interview to ascertain the candidate's aptitude for social work.

People's Co-operative Arts and Science College M.Com Admission Process

M.Com Finance has 25 seats. People's Co-operative Arts and Science College admissions will be based on merit obtained by the candidate in B.Com or equivalent degree.

People's Co-operative Arts and Science College M.Sc Admission Process

M.Sc Computer Science is offered with a capacity of 20. Candidates with a degree in Computer Science or allied area will be considered.

People's Co-operative Arts and Science College MSW Admission Process

The Master of Social Work programme has 20 seats. An entrance test and interview could be included in the People's Co-operative Arts and Science College admission procedure.

People's Co-operative Arts and Science College MTTM Admission Process

The Master of Travel and Tourism Management programme has 15 seats for applicants with relevant bachelor's degrees.

People's Co-operative Arts and Science College Documents Required

  • 10th and 12th standard mark sheets (originals and photocopies)
  • Transfer Certificate
  • Conduct Certificate
  • Caste Certificate (if applicable)
  • Passport-size photographs (recent)

Candidates are advised to keep original copies for verification during the admission process.
